The Properties and Applications of Aluminum Brass Wire in Industry
Aluminum brass wire is a versatile and widely used material known for its excellent combination of mechanical properties, corrosion resistance, and workability. This alloy, composed primarily of copper, zinc, and aluminum, offers a unique balance of strength and durability, making it an essential component in various industrial applications.
One of the standout features of aluminum brass wire is its superior corrosion resistance, particularly in marine environments. The addition of aluminum to the brass alloy enhances its ability to withstand the corrosive effects of seawater and other harsh conditions. This makes aluminum brass wire an ideal choice for use in marine engineering, where it is commonly employed in the manufacturing of ship propellers, heat exchanger tubes, and other components exposed to saltwater.
In addition to its corrosion resistance, aluminum brass wire exhibits high tensile strength and good ductility. These properties allow it to be easily drawn into fine wires or formed into various shapes without compromising its structural integrity. As a result, aluminum brass wire is widely used in the electrical industry for wiring, connectors, and terminals where both strength and flexibility are required.
The alloy’s excellent thermal and electrical conductivity also contribute to its widespread use. Aluminum brass wire efficiently conducts electricity and dissipates heat, making it a preferred material in the production of electrical components, heat exchangers, and radiators. Its ability to maintain performance under high temperatures further enhances its suitability for these applications.
Moreover, aluminum brass wire is valued for its aesthetic appeal, often used in decorative applications where both functionality and appearance are important. Its golden hue and resistance to tarnishing make it a popular choice in architectural elements, jewelry, and musical instruments.
